On Mon, Sep 01, 2025 at 05:05:07PM +0200, Richard Leitner wrote:
> Add support for the new V4L2_CID_FLASH_DURATION control to the v4l2
> flash led class.
I don't think this is a good idea, based on the reasoning explained in
the review of 01/10. If V4L2_CID_FLASH_DURATION is meant to indicate the
duration of the external flash/strobe pulse signal, it should be
implemented by the source of the signal, and for external strobe mode
only. The flash controller, which receives the flash/strobe pulse,
should implement the timeout control.
